3 months ago, Unnao victim’s mother filed plea for trial transfer
NEWDELHI: As the Unnao rape survivor battles for life in a Lucknow hospital after a road crash on Sunday, it has emerged that her mother approached the Supreme Court three months ago, seeking the transfer of the trial of the case to Delhi. The apex court is yet to take up the matter for detailed hearings.
In April this year, the mother filed a petition in the Supreme Court, claiming a threat to the family and the possibility of the suspects influencing witnesses, and sought the transfer.
The Central Bureau of Investigation is probing her daughter’s alleged rape in 2017 (the survivor was a minor at the time) by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) legislator Kuldeep Singh Sengar and last year’s death in custody of her father, who was arrested by Uttar Pradesh police in what the family has claimed to be false case. So far, 10 people, including Sengar, his brother and two policemen of the Makhi police
station that registered the case against the father, have been arrested by the CBI and all are in jail at present.
